Levels of biodiversity
Level of Bio-Diversity:-
- Genetic Biodiversity:-
Genetic variation increases with increases in environmental variability.
Species having more genetic diversity have more chance to adopt in environment and respond to natural selection.
India has more than 50,000 different strain of rice and more than 1,000 variety of mango.
- Species Biodiversity:-
It refers to variation in species of a region
- Species richness:-It is total no. of species per unit area.
- Western ghat have more species diversity of amphibia as compared to eastern ghats.
- Community – ecosystem diversity:-
(1) α– Diversity (Within community)
(2) ð– Diversity:- (Between two community)
(3) γ– Diversity:- (over the large geographical area or land scape).
